Re: Indian Air Force Phalcon AWACS
The Airborne Early Warning and Control System (AEWACS) is a project of India's Defence Research and Development Organisation to develop an airborne early warning and control system for the Indian Air Force. In 2003, the Indian Air Force (IAF) and Defence Research and Development Organisation (DRDO) carried out a joint study of the system-level requirements and feasibility of development for an Airborne Early Warning and Control (AEWAC) system. Partners The responsibility between various DRDO laboratories is split as follows: LRDE - Primary radar DEAL - Communication Systems and Data Link DARE - Self Protection suite, Electronic Support Measurement EW DLRL - Communication Support Measures CABS - IFF & Overall Programme Management, Integration & development of the data handling system, displays, mission computers. DRDO's public overview of the AEWACS aircraft: The Radar will have an extended range mode against fighter aircraft, and will consist of two back to back AESA arrays, with an additional dedicated IFF array. The ESM system will be able to track sources with a directional accuracy of 2 deg. RMS and a frequency accuracy of 1 MHz. The ESM system will have complete 360 degree coverage in azimuth and have a database of up to 3000 emitters against which threats will be scanned. Communication Support Measure system will analyse and record intercepted communications both inflight and post flight. Self Protection Suite will have a passive Missile Approach Warning System, a Radar Warning Receiver and countermeasures dispensers. The SPS will be integrated with the ESM & CSM suite. The aircraft will support Inflight refuelling. |
